  1. Work Out the Monetary Details

If you already possess a set of wheels, it may hold some value. This means that you can either sell it off yourself or trade it in with the dealer. Be sure to negotiate with your financial institution to secure a loan that will cover all the costs if you don’t intend to buy with cash. Your credit score could affect your interest rates. Getting pre-approved means that the dealership has to meet the standards of your bank or credit union.

  1. Bring Someone You Trust

Not everyone knows how these machines work under the hood. That is why it is important to consult with a friend, family member or mechanic who understands what makes everything operate. Here are some aspects you should definitely inspect:

  • Tires
  • Rust spots
  • Odometer
  • Flood damage
  • Body seams
  • Windshield and windows
  • Electrical issues
  • Cleanliness

Checking the status of these elements can save you a lot of trouble in the long run. Your companion should point out any hesitations and concerns before you spend the big bucks.
